Know Your Waste Streams
Identifying your waste types is the first step to managing them effectively. Most small businesses deal with:
- General waste: everyday non-recyclable materials
- Mixed recyclable waste: cardboard, plastics, wood, and metals
- Construction waste: rubble, soil, and aggregates (within weight limits for skips)
For construction and landscaping businesses, materials like soil and aggregates can often be reused or processed, supporting sustainable practices such as topsoil recycling.

Legal & Compliance Requirements
- Duty of Care: Businesses have a legal obligation to manage their waste responsibly. This includes ensuring waste is stored, transported, and disposed of without harming the environment.
- Waste Transfer Notes: These are required for the movement of waste from one place to another, documenting the transfer and ensuring compliance with regulations.
- Licensed Carriers: Always use licensed waste carriers to ensure legal compliance and environmental responsibility.
Waste Reduction Strategies
Source Reduction
Minimising waste at its source is the most effective way to manage waste. This can be achieved by evaluating processes and identifying areas for improvement.
Material Reuse
Encouraging the reuse of materials within the business can significantly reduce waste output. For example, soil and aggregates from projects can often be repurposed through topsoil recycling rather than disposed of.
Supplier Packaging Reviews
Work with suppliers to reduce packaging waste by opting for sustainable and minimal packaging options.

Avoiding Overfill Fines
Ensure skips are not overfilled, as this can lead to fines or refused collections and may pose safety risks during transport. All waste should be kept level with the top of the skip and fully contained within its sides.
